Saint Paul, Ne vs Ecol. Agricula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Saint Paul, Ne, Usa and Ecol. Agricula, Brazil is approximately 9,038 km or 5,616 mi.
  • To reach Saint Paul, Ne in this distance one would set out from Ecol. Agricula bearing 321.7° or NW and follow the great circles arc to approach Saint Paul, Ne bearing 310.8° or NW .
  • Saint Paul, Ne has a hot summer continental climate with dry winters (Dwa) whereas Ecol. Agricula has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Saint Paul, Ne is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ome whereas Ecol. Agricula is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 14.3 °C (25.7°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 24.1 °C (43.4°F) more in Saint Paul, Ne. The continentality subtype is truly continental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 612 mm (24.1 in) less which is equivalent to 612 l/m² (15.02 US gal/ft²) or 6,120,000 l/ha (654,269 US gal/ac) less. About 1/2 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 17.2° lower in Saint Paul, Ne than in Ecol. Agricula.
